I have not implemented replication yet, but it is high on my list. There are no _really_ distinct features but in contrast to the oriiginal SqueakSource and SqueakSource 2, ⢠runs on Seaside3.0 and Magritte 2 ⢠is highly aimed to run on GemStone ⢠includes a basic Issue tracking implemented by Dale Henrichs I integrated the features that were âlurking aroundâ , eg, in the source.squeak.org instance. So the recently added direct access to diffs between versions as either .diff or .cs is available in SqueakSource3, too. My highest aim was to improve extensibility, to allow drop-ins to extend squeaksource or to have a minimal one. For example, you can load the mare minimum of SqueakSource without even the ability to store versions to disk or have a full-featured SqueakSource that also includes Statistics, IssueTracking and (email) notification.
